mccain internet bill
    #11317446 - 10/25/09 10:06 AM (14 years, 5 months ago)

http://www.reuters.com/article/vcCandidateFeed7/idUS238174038020091023

Quote:

The article says:  McCain's bill, the Internet Freedom Act, seeks to do the opposite of what its name implies by ensuring that broadband and wireless providers can discriminate and throttle certain traffic while giving preferential treatment to other traffic... According to the text of the McCain bill, the FCC "shall not propose, promulgate, or issue any regulations regarding the Internet or IP-enabled services."
